Founded in 1933, PMMI provides global resources for packaging and processing industries. The Company offers trade association services including member directory, tradeshows, and additional resources to educate, promote, and advance the industry. The company is headquartered in Reston, Virginia.

  1. Graphic Design: Graphic design is the process of visual communication and problem-solving through the use of typography, photography, and illustration. The field is considered a subset of visual communication and communication design, but sometimes the term "graphic design" is used synonymously. Graphic designers create and combine symbols, images and text to form visual representations of ideas and messages. They use typography, visual arts, and page layout techniques to create visual compositions. Common uses of graphic design include corporate design (logos and branding), editorial design (magazines, newspapers and books), wayfinding or environmental design, advertising, web design, communication design, product packaging, and signage.
